Is Arctic ice melting or growing?
According to climate models, rising global temperatures should cause sea ice in both regions to shrink. But observations show that ice extent in the Arctic has shrunk faster than models predicted, and in the Antarctic it has been growing slightly.

At what rate is sea ice declining?
Arctic sea ice reaches its minimum each September. September Arctic sea ice is now declining at a rate of 13.1 percent per decade, relative to the 1981 to 2010 average.
How are humans damaging the Arctic?
Air pollution affects tundra environments in different ways. And toxic mercury, sent into the atmosphere by coal-burning and industrial activity, is accumulating in the Arctic tundra, threatening both humans and animals who live in the region. Air pollution can also harm or kill the important food source of lichen.

What is the biggest threat to Antarctica?
Threats
- Climate change. Climate change is the greatest long-term threat to the region.
- Increased fishing pressure and illegal fishing.
- Marine pollution. Persistent organic pollutants (POPs) have been measured around Antarctica and detected in wildlife.
- Invasive species.
How does Antarctica affect the rest of the world?
The Antarctic ice deflects some of the sun’s rays away from the Earth, keeping temperatures liveable. Although it’s not predicted that the massive Antarctic ice sheets are likely to melt completely, even small-scale melting would raise global sea levels, and cause flooding around the world.
What caused Antarctica to freeze?
Scientists have shown that atmospheric carbon dioxide levels declined steadily since the beginning of the Cenozoic Era, 66 million years ago. Once CO2 dropped below a critical threshold, cooler global temperatures allowed the ice sheets of Antarctica to form.

What was the highest sea level in history?
The current sea level is about 130 metres higher than the historical minimum. Historically low levels were reached during the Last Glacial Maximum (LGM), about 20,000 years ago. The last time the sea level was higher than today was during the Eemian, about 130,000 years ago.
